What was the basis of the classification given by George Bentham and Joseph Dalton Hooker?
Answer
He suggested natural classification. This classification was suggested on the basis of natural relationships among organisms and external properties as well as internal properties, such as structure, body, embryology and phytochemistry.
What are the defects in artificial classification? Explain.
Answer
Linnaeus gave artificial classification. In artificial classification, physical and sexual characteristics were given equal recognition. But this is not right. This classification was based on fewer characteristics; they separated very closely related species.
